Frequently Asked Questions
How many mAh is 8,993 Wh?
8,993 Wh equals 2,430,540.54 mAh at 3.7V (Li-ion nominal voltage). The mAh value changes with different voltages.
How do I convert 8,993 Wh to mAh?
Use the formula: mAh = Wh × 1,000 / V. At 3.7V: 8,993 × 1,000 / 3.7 = 2,430,540.54 mAh.
Does 8,993 Wh equal the same mAh at every voltage?
No. Higher voltage means fewer mAh for the same Wh. Use the calculator above to try different voltages.
